Deploy step 4 — SpoolHawk print microservice. Copy the systemd unit from the Kestrelbyte ops repo, create /etc/spoolhawk/env, set perms 0600, owner spoolhawk. The service refuses to start without its broker credential. Do not reuse the staging value. Add the following line to the env file before enabling the unit.

sealed setting: ARCHIVE_KEY3=bd6

## Deployment

Welcome aboard! Our serverless handlers on the Quillstack platform get sleepy fast — anything idle for a few minutes cold-starts, and users notice. We mitigate this with a warmer that pings the critical endpoints on a schedule, so don't panic if you see synthetic traffic in the logs. Deploys go through the Farrowgate pipeline; never push straight to prod. When you spin up a local warm pool, make sure it matches the settings shown here.

deployment values, hadup-yajog:
[holion]
team = silwyn
access_code = ac_eb6e99
host = holion.novacio.internal
port = 5672
owner = kasok.sorion
peer = sorvan.kelvinet.local

Quick note for the security review of StageGrid, our seat-map renderer for the Pelleran Opera House. The renderer runs client-side but pulls hall layouts from an internal API, so pay attention to how we sanitize venue config before it hits the canvas layer. Auth flows are boring but worth a skim. Full threat notes and the escalation matrix live on the internal page below.

operations page: https://confluence.zemvarlabs.internal/projects/display/browse/display/8963

## Deployment: Rate Limiting

The Quillgate internal gateway enforces per-team rate limits at the edge before requests reach upstream services. Before promoting a release, confirm the limit tiers match what the capacity review approved, since overly generous buckets have previously caused cascading retries in the Harrowfield cluster. The current production values are as follows.

deployment values, bawif-badup:
ulaix:
  log_level: debug
  metrics_host: metrics.ulaix.tolvaqsys.internal
  pin: 1075
  pool_size: 16